Just as the revered river Ganga has done since time immemorial, the divine verses rendered in Amar Bhajan Ganga create a sense of timeless flow that nourishes and rejuvenates our Inner Self. In a treasure-trove of divine verses, these are just a miniscule number of bhajans that we all cherish with fervour, and are soulfully rendered here by some of the finest exponents of Indian vocal music. In Amar Bhajan Ganga, we present everlasting Gujarati bhajans penned by some of the legends of the past and the present Meerabai, Narsinh Mehta, Avinash Vyas and others.
